Battery Replacement Jaguar key fobs allow drivers to unlock vehicles from a distance. But like all electronic devices they require power to function. And that's provided by a battery. Therefore the battery could eventually go out of service, meaning your key fob won't be working altogether. It is necessary to replace the battery if you want to ensure that your Jaguar key fob to function at its best. Luckily, the process is easy and takes only an hour to complete. There are a few indications that it's time for you to replace your Jaguar's key fob battery. The most obvious one is when the fob doesn't seem to unlock your car from as far away as it used to. The Message Center may also send you an alert stating your Smart Key battery has run out. To replace the battery in your Jaguar key fob, you'll first need to slide open the cover and then remove it. Use the emergency key blade and then separate the body of your fob to remove the battery. Then, you can insert a brand new CR2032 battery, with the positive side upwards. They are available at authorized dealers, such as Jaguar Hinsdale. You can take the cover off and slide it back in place once the new battery has been installed. Key fobs lost or stolen If your key fob is missing, you'll need to get it deprogramed so that anyone who discovers it won't be able to unlock your vehicle or start the engine. This is done at a dealership or a car service centre. The security system that is used in modern cars that have key fobs disables ignition if the wrong keys too often or when you turn it on and off too fast. If you require a new Jaguar keyfob since the one you have is damaged, it's best that you go to a dealership or a local car key specialist to program the new key in a way that it will match your existing mechanical key. The dealer will have access to specific equipment that can communicate with the onboard computer of your vehicle for all key fob programming, which is not the case with the majority of aftermarket products.
